Legally, you must dump the BIOS from your own physical, softmodded, or hardmodded Original Xbox console. Using homebrew tools like Evox or Config Magic on a physical Xbox allows you to back up your system's personal BIOS to an SD card or FTP it to your PC. If you have an dashboard, run the "Backup" utility. This creates a folder on your Xbox hard drive (usually in C:\Backup\ or E:\Backup\ ) containing bios.bin and sometimes the boot ROM.
